Leonardo DiCaprio’s Re:wild and Jeff Bezos’s Earth Fund are teaming up to launch the Phoenix Species Project, pouring $200 million into saving 100 of Earth’s most endangered animals—from lemurs and pangolins to rare pigs and echidnas. Born from a 2021 meeting between the two leaders and their partners, the initiative partners with Indigenous communities to scale underfunded conservation efforts, giving species like Madagascar’s golden-crowned sifaka, North Carolina’s elusive salamander, and Attenborough’s echidna a fighting chance. This unprecedented global effort signals a major shift: big names are now mobilizing resources to reverse extinction before it’s too late.
